TitleLetter from Lord Palmerston to Queen Victoria
Date3 June 1863
WriterPalmerston, Henry, 3rd Viscount
AddresseeVictoria, Queen
DescriptionLord Palmerston on the title taken by elder sons of Peers, on being called to the House of Lords during their fathers' lifetime, with reference to the case of the Duke of Somerset's (E.A.S., 12th Duke of Somerset) eldest son (Edward Adolphus Ferdinand, Earl St Maur and 13th Baron Seymour). Case of Lord Lansdowne's eldest son cited (Henry Fitzmaurice, 4th Marquis of Lansdowne). Lord Palmerston on Lord Hatherton's refusal of the Lord Lieutenancy of Staffordshire. Lord Lichfield's acceptance. Approved by Queen Victoria on 6 June.
